Johnetta Wrisborne Duncan, a 33-year-old African American woman, tragically lost her life on June 20, 2005, in Leland, North Carolina. The incident occurred outside the Duncan mobile home on Friendly Lane, where she had gone to pick up her 3-year-old son. Johnetta was separated from her husband, David Duncan, and had an altercation with her father-in-law, Thomas H. Duncan, 64, who subsequently shot her.
